Session Description:
Interpreting climate simulations, associated observational data, and assessing their uncertainties are essential to understanding changes in atmospheric, land, oceanic, and socio-economic systems and processes. Quantified uncertainty is needed to identify human-induced causes of climate change, to attribute the occurrence of extreme weather events to anthropogenic factors as well as to predict the impact of the evolving polar climate. We seek contributions in model interpretation, evaluation of models against observations, as well as studies that identify, quantify, or interpret uncertainty in climate models and/or observations. Contributions may address models and observations at multiple spatial and temporal scales. We welcome all studies that use these models in forecasting, sensitivity analyses, data assimilation and statistical inverse problems.
